What is the Ruby language good for?

Ruby is most used for building web applications. However, it is a general-purpose language similar to Python, so it has many other applications like data analysis, prototyping, and proof of concepts. Probably the most obvious implementation of Ruby is Rails web, the development framework built with Ruby.

What language do data analysts use?

Python
Data analysts use SQL (Structured Query Language) to communicate with databases, but when it comes to cleaning, manipulating, analyzing, and visualizing data, you’re looking at either Python or R.

Is it possible to do data science in Ruby?

So, you can indeed do data science in any language that supports floating-point arithmetic (sorry, BASH) and one can tabulate many things in Ruby. Purely from the perspective of the language itself, Ruby is very nice. Possibly nicer than Python, but that’s a matter of debate. Ruby is certainly a nicer language than R for most tasks.

What is the difference between Ruby and Lisp programming languages?

In Ruby, everything has a class and everything is an object whereas Lisp consists of a generic functions system. Ruby is an Object-oriented programming language while Lisp is a function-oriented programming language.
